Description

Situated within a sought-after residential area of Coatbridge, this impressive four bedroom detached home offers generous living space throughout, making it an ideal choice for growing families or those seeking flexible, modern accommodation.

Upon entering, you are welcomed by a bright hallway which sets the tone for the spacious layout on offer. The property boasts well-proportioned rooms throughout, with a large and comfortable living space perfect for everyday family life and entertaining. The heart of the home is the modern, spacious kitchen and dining area, which features ample worktop and cupboard space, ideal for cooking enthusiasts and hosting family meals. A convenient ground floor WC and utility room both add to the practicality of the home.

Upstairs, there are four generously sized bedrooms, three of which benefit from integrated wardrobes, providing excellent built-in storage solutions while the master bedroom also benefits from an en-suite. The accommodation is completed by a stylish family bathroom, ensuring comfort and convenience for busy households.

Externally, the property truly excels. The large, well-maintained rear garden offers a fantastic outdoor space and enjoys a high degree of privacy, with no properties overlooking, making it perfect for relaxing, entertaining or family play. A garage provides additional storage or secure parking, while the triple driveway offers ample off-street parking for multiple vehicles. The property is also equipped with an EV charging port.

Gartcraig Street is ideally positioned close to a wide range of local amenities, including supermarkets, schools, leisure facilities and healthcare services. Coatbridge town centre and surrounding areas offer a variety of popular cafés, restaurants and takeaways to suit all tastes.

For commuters, the location is excellent with nearby train stations offering regular services to Glasgow and beyond, along with easy access to major road links such as the M8 and M73, ensuring convenient travel throughout the central belt.

A spacious, private and well-located family home, this property must be viewed to be fully appreciated.
